Locally advanced esophageal cancer has a poor prognosis, while an increasing number of patients are diagnosed with that. Neoadjuvant therapy has become a hot topic in treating locally advanced esophageal cancer to improve its survival benefit. The efficacy of neoadjuvant therapy followed by surgery has been confirmed by many studies, and neoadjuvant chemoradiotherapy and neoadjuvant chemotherapy are included in the guidelines. In recent years, targeted therapy and immunotherapy have emerged, and more studies are evaluating the efficacy of combining them with neoadjuvant therapy for operable esophageal cancer patients. Even though the preliminary data is disappointing, many trials are still under investigation without improving survival benefits. New indexes used as surrogate endpoints (e.g., major pathologic response and pathological complete response) are emerging to accelerate the development and approval of neoadjuvant drugs. This review summarized the research progress in neoadjuvant therapy for locally advanced esophageal cancer and discussed which primary endpoint should be used in neoadjuvant therapy trials.

The present study aimed to investigate the role of Wiskott-Aldrich syndrome verprolin-homologous protein 3 (WAVE3) in the progression of esophageal squamous cell carcinoma (ESCC), and to explore its effect on the migration of esophageal cancer cell lines in vitro. The expression level of WAVE3 in ESCC tissues was determined via immunohistochemistry, and the relative levels of WAVE3 mRNA and micro (mi)RNA200b were assessed in the serum of patients with ESCC using reverse transcription-quantitative PCR (RT-qPCR). Following cell transfection, the levels of miRNA200b and WAVE3 protein were determined via RT-qPCR and western blot analysis, and cell migration was examined using a Transwell assay. Subsequently, the clinical parameters were used to analyze whether the expression of WAVE3 in tissues and serum was associated with the occurrence and development of ESCC. The results demonstrated that the expression of WAVE3 was increased in ESCC tissues compared with normal tissues. The results also revealed increased expression levels of WAVE3 and decreased expression levels of miRNA200b in the serum of patients with ESCC, compared with healthy volunteers. High expression of WAVE3 was significantly associated with tumor TNM stage, invasion depth and lymphatic invasion of ESCC. In cells transfected with miRNA200b mimic, the miRNA200b was overexpressed, WAVE3 protein was downregulated and cell migration ability was decreased. The results of the present study suggest that WAVE3 may serve as an oncogene in ESCC, and its inhibition via miRNA200b decreased tumor cell migration. Therefore, WAVE3 may serve as a novel biological marker and therapeutic target for ESCC.

Background Neoadjuvant concurrent chemoradiotherapy (NCCRT) is often considered for locally‐advanced esophageal squamous cell carcinoma (LA‐ESCC) patients; however, no data regarding the cost‐effectiveness of this treatment is available. Our study aimed to evaluate the cost‐effectiveness of NCCRT versus esophagectomy for LA‐ESCC at population level. Methods We identified LA‐ESCC patients diagnosed within 2008–2009 and treated with either NCCRT or esophagectomy through the Taiwan Cancer Registry. We included potential confounding covariables (age, gender, residency, comorbidity, social‐economic status, disease stage, treating hospital level and surgeon's experience, and the use of endoscopic ultrasound before treatment) and used propensity score (PS) to construct a 1:1 population. The duration of interest was three years within the date of diagnosis. Effectiveness was measured as overall survival. We took the payer's perspective and converted the cost to 2014 United States dollars (USD). In sensitivity analysis, we evaluated the potential impact of an unmeasured confounder on the statistical significance of incremental net benefit at suggested willingness‐to‐pay. Results Our study population constituted 150 PS matched subjects. The mean cost (2014 USD) and survival (year) were higher for NCCRT compared with esophagectomy (US$91,460 vs. $75,836 for cost; 2.2 vs. 1.8 for survival) with an estimated incremental cost‐effectiveness ratio of US$39,060/life‐year. Conclusions When compared to esophagectomy, NCCRT is likely to improve survival and is probably more cost‐effective. Cost‐effectiveness results should be interpreted with caution given our results were sensitive to potential unmeasured confounder(s) in sensitivity analysis.

INTRODUCTION Early diagnosis and appropriate treatment is required in esophageal cancer due to its invasive nature. The aim of this study was to evaluate early post-esophagectomy complications in patients with esophageal cancer who received neoadjuvant chemoradiotherapy (NACR). MATERIALS AND METHODS This randomized clinical trial was carried out between 2009 and 2011. Patients with lower-third esophageal cancer were randomly assigned to one of two groups. The first group consisted of 50 patients receiving standard chemoradiotherapy (Group A) and then undergoing surgery, and the second group consisted of 50 patients undergoing surgery only (Group B). Patients were evaluated with respect to age, gender, clinical symptoms, type of pathology, time of surgery, perioperative blood loss, and number of lymph nodes resected as well as early post-operative complicate including leakage at the anastomosis site, chylothorax and pulmonary complications, hospitalization period, and mortality rate within the first 30 days after surgery. RESULTS The mean age of patients was 55 years. Seventy-two patients had squamous cell carcinoma (SCC) and 28 patients had adenocarcinoma (ACC). There was no significant difference between the two groups with respect to age, gender, time of surgery, complications including anastomotic leakage, chylothorax, pulmonary complications, cardiac complications, deep venous thrombosis (DVT), or mortality. However, there was a significant difference between the two groups regarding hospital stay, time of surgery, perioperative blood loss, and number of lymph nodes resected. CONCLUSION The use of NACR did not increase early post-operative complications or mortality among patients with esophageal cancer.

The significance of neoadjuvant chemoradiotherapy (NACRT) for esophageal squamous cell carcinoma (ESCC) remains controversial with regard to the pathological response and long-term survival. We herein review the current status of and future perspectives regarding NACRT followed by esophagectomy for locally advanced ESCC. Some studies have suggested that a pathological complete response with NACRT is more common in patients with ESCC than in those with adenocarcinoma and that NACRT provided a survival benefit limited to patients with ESCC. However, NACRT may increase the risk of postoperative complications after esophagectomy. It is obvious that a favorable pathological response is the most important factor for obtaining a survival benefit, although no established parameters have been implemented clinically to predict the response to NACRT. Prospective clinical studies and basic research studies to identify predictive biomarkers for the response to NACRT are needed to aid in the development of NACRT treatment strategies for patients with ESCC.

Squamous cell carcinoma and adenocarcinoma are types of esophageal cancer, one of the most aggressive malignant diseases. Since both histological types present entirely different diseases with different epidemiology, pathogenesis and tumor biology, separate therapeutic strategies should be developed against each type. While surgical resection remains the dominant therapeutic intervention for patients with operable esophageal squamous cell carcinoma (ESCC), alternative strategies are actively sought to reduce the frequency of post-operative local or distant disease recurrence. Such strategies are particularly sought in the preoperative setting. Currently, the optimal management of resectable ESCC differs widely between Western and Asian countries (such as Japan). While Western countries focus on neoadjuvant or definitive chemoradiotherapy, neoadjuvant chemotherapy followed by surgery is the standard treatment in Japan. Importantly, each country and region has established its own therapeutic strategy from the results of local randomized control trials. This review discusses the current knowledge, available data and information regarding neoadjuvant treatment for operable ESCC.

Background We retrospectively reviewed our series of 76 patients who underwent esophagectomy, with curative intent, for esophageal carcinoma over the last 10 years. Method The mean age was 60 years ranging between 46 to 76 years. Fifty-seven patients had a squamous cell carcinoma and 19 patients had an adenocarcinoma. In 15 cases induction therapy was accomplished prior to surgery. A narrow gastric tube was used to restore continuity in 74 patients (97.3%). Medical records were reviewed and data analysis was performed. Results Peri-operative mortality was 2.6%. Overall survival at 1, 3 and 5 years was 85,5%, 67,7% and 52,7%, respectively, with no significant difference between the squamous cell disease group and the adenocarcinoma group. Although T factor and stage at the time of surgery influenced overall survival, the presence of nodal metastasis had the major impact on survival as confirmed by univariate and multivariate analysis with a 5 year survival rate of 32% regardless of the use or not of adjuvant chemo-radiotherapy and the pathologic stage. Conclusions Esophagectomy still represents a valid treatment for esophageal carcinoma in well selected patients. Both pT stage and N stage appear to be the most important factors determining survival for patients with completely resected esophageal carcinoma.

PURPOSE Correct diagnosis, surgical treatment, and perioperative management of patients with esophageal carcinoma remain crucial for prognosis within multimodal treatment procedures. This study aims to achieve a consensus regarding current management strategies in esophageal cancer by questioning a panel of experts from the German Advanced Surgical Treatment Study (GAST) group, comprised of 9 centers specialized in esophageal surgery, with a combined total of >220 esophagectomies per year. MATERIALS AND METHODS The Delphi method, a systematic and interactive, evidence-based approach, was used to obtain consensus statements from the GAST group regarding ambiguities and disparities in diagnosis, patient selection, surgical technique, and perioperative management of patients with esophageal carcinoma. After four rounds of surveys, agreement was measured by Likert scales and defined as full (100% agreement), near (≥66.6% agreement), or no consensus (<66.6% agreement). RESULTS Full or near consensus was obtained for essential aspects of esophageal cancer staging, proper surgical technique, perioperative management and indication for primary surgery, and neoadjuvant treatment or palliative treatment. No consensus was achieved regarding acceptability of minimally invasive technique and postoperative nutrition after esophagectomy. CONCLUSION The GAST consensus statement represents a position paper for treatment of patients with esophageal carcinoma which both contributes to the development of clinical treatment guidelines and outlines topics in need of further clinical studies.

BACKGROUND Radical esophagectomy with lymphadenectomy remains the only curative therapy for patients with resectable esophageal squamous cell cancer (ESCC), however, combined treatment modalities may improve survival. Based upon more than 1300 consecutive esophageal resections, we present our current multidisciplinary ESCC approach with analysis in the context of recently published RCTs. METHODS Subject to tumor staging, patients with resectable ESCC receive either a neoadjuvant radiochemotherapy (uT3N+) or are referred to primary surgery (uT1/2N0). By Medline searches (1997-2009), all published RCTs containing multimodal ESCC therapy concepts were identified and a systematic review was generated. RESULTS From July 2007 to June 2009, 62 patients with ESCC were treated in our department (40 multimodal treatment concept, 21 primary surgery, 1 definite radiochemotherapy). The R0 resection rate was 78%, in hospital mortality 4.8%. 60% of patients showed a good response to neoadjuvant treatment. 18-month follow-up data revealed absence of tumor recurrence in 7 patients (18%). Our approach is aligned to the current published literature including 12 studies in this review. In line with our institutional experience, neodjuvant radiochemotherapy tends to improve overall survival and increases the likelihood of R0 resection. However, postoperative morbidity and mortality rates are increased. Adjuvant treatment failed to demonstrate any improvement in prognosis. For palliation, concurrent radiochemotherapy is the treatment of choice. CONCLUSION The MRI approach can be aligned to the most recent published data. Surgical resection remains the principle treatment for patients with resectable ESCC. Although multimodal therapy concepts tend to improve survival rates, postoperative morbidity and mortality rates are increased.

OBJECTIVE The purpose of our investigation was to determine the usefulness of digital radiography (DR) for diagnosing the depth of invasion of esophageal carcinoma. METHODS We evaluated 59 patients with esophageal carcinomas who underwent DR. During continuous DR in tangential views, the most distended image of the esophagus was chosen. Percent esophageal stenosis (PES) was based on the diameter across the lesion of maximal narrowing and the average of the normal oral and anal side diameters. The maximal thickness of the tumor was measured on sequentially prepared specimens. We evaluated whether the percent of esophageal stenosis correlated with the maximal thickness of the tumor on histologic findings. Receiver-operating characteristic (ROC) curves were constructed to establish the cut-off level for PES in diagnosing the depth of tumor invasion. Accuracies for the depth of the invasion were calculated based on PES using DR. For the accuracy rate, DR was compared with endoscopy and endoscopic ultrasonography (EUS). RESULTS There was a close correlation between PES and pathological thickness of the tumor. PES values (mean+/-S.D.) were 2.45+/-0.75% in Tis and T1a tumors, 13.3+/-10.9% in T1b tumors, 35.2+/-11.1% in T2 tumors, 55.2+/-18.1% in T3 tumors, and 86.1+/-7.5% in T4 tumors. Using the ROC analysis, 12.5, 37.5, and 44.4% were the highest cut-off values of PES for differentiating < or =T1a, < or =T1b, and < or =T2 tumors. Regarding T staging, 45 (76%) of 59 lesions were staged correctly with EUS, whereas 47 (80%) were staged correctly with DR. CONCLUSION DR is useful for diagnosing the depth of the invasion because esophageal stenosis calculated using DR is an objective index of tumor infiltration. The accuracy rate of the depth of invasion with DR was as good as that of EUS.
